Wolverines Captain Commits to Aurora

Wolverines Captain Chase Broda (02) has committed to continue his education and play hockey for Aurora University Spartans of the NCAA Division III. Currently the Spartans play in the ACHA Conference.

 

The Wellesley, ONT, native is in his 3rd season as a Wolverine and picked up 43 points in 44 games this year including 24 goals. Lifetime Broda has suited up for 111 games in the regular season for Whitecourt collecting 94 points including 50 goals making Chase the 5th all time goal scorer in Wolverines history. Broda also owns the Wolverines all time record for shorthanded goals in a career with 7.

 

Chase had this to say “I am very excited to join Aurora University. I would like to thank my family, friends, coaches, trainers, advisor and our amazing fans in Whitecourt.”

 

Wolverines HC/GM Shawn Martin adds “Chase has been through a lot in his time in Whitecourt starting in the Covid-19 season and battling various injuries throughout his 3 year career, he has persevered to attain this accomplishment. Chase has done a great job leading the group this season and I wish him the best of luck in his time in Aurora.”
